Judges 20:36 a

‘So the children of Benjamin saw that they were smitten.'

A summary of the situation. Benjamin now became aware that their end was near. It conveyed to the listeners, who were hearing the account read, the turning point in the battle. This will now be followed by a further description of the action from a slightly different perspective, including more detailed description of other parts of the action.

Judges 20:36 b

‘For the men of Israel gave place to Benjamin, because they trusted to the liers in wait whom they had set against Gibeah.'

This was part of the explanation for the pretended flight. It also nullified the slingers and drew the Benjaminites into an ambush. But this was introductory to the actions of the liers in wait and therefore concentrated on their part.
